This grant funds doctoral training partnerships, not a specific research project—it pays for the next generation of scientists to be trained in fundamental science. The problem it addresses is a gap in the pipeline: without sustained investment in postgraduate training, the UK would lack the skilled researchers needed to staff its universities, national laboratories, and high-tech industries. STFC’s remit covers astronomy, particle physics, nuclear physics, and space science—fields where the knowledge gained often has no immediate commercial application but builds the intellectual infrastructure for future discovery. If this training succeeds, the impact is indirect but profound. Past fundamental research in particle physics gave us the World Wide Web; space science gave us satellite navigation and weather forecasting. The students trained here will go on to work in areas that quietly underpin modern life—from the algorithms that calibrate medical scanners to the materials science that makes aircraft engines more efficient. The grant itself does not promise a specific breakthrough. It promises the people who might one day make one.
